I made a NN of MLP, which was developed using nprtool of MATLAB.I have the generated matlab code with me, now. it classifies 4 classes.
Now Ii want to implement NN for other types -RBF ,LVQ . what are the changes required?

Hi Yogini,
A RBF neural network consists of a radial basis layer followed by a linear layer. You can assign the "radbas" transfer function to the first hidden layer of the MLP to convert it to a RBF neural network.
Similarly, a LVQ neural network consists of a competitive layer followed by a linear layer. Assigning the "compet" transfer function to the first hidden layer of the MLP converts it to a LVQ neural network.
You can also refer to dedicated functions like lvqnet (or LVQ and newrbe for RBE.
